Include some amount of beans/legumes daily too. Lots of good carbs and the fiber will help with P1 constipation (if that is a problem) and overall energy levels and they tend to stay with you longer hunger-wise than other forms of veggies. A serving of beans is 1/3-1/2 cup but you can have more than one serving in a day, just not together. Homemade chili with SB friendly ingredients is always a great P1 meal and if you make a big batch you can freeze or refrigerate some in small servings for snacks too that can be easily reheated.
